Explore São Paulo's downtown on a guided tour with a scenic drive through a rainforest highway from Santos. Get picked up from your hotel or the port and enjoy a brief walking tour of the city's historic sites. Learn about the city's rich cultural heritage from your expert guide.
Explore the history and culture of São Paulo on a private experience of its iconic landmarks. Visit the site of the city's founding at Pátio do Colégio, the stunning Catedral da Sé, and the Monastery of Sao Bento. Admire the Martinelli building, the Banespa Tower, and the city's beautiful churches. See the Municipal Theater of São Paulo, São Paulo Law School, the Tea Bridge, the Italian Tower, and City Hall. Drive through Liberdade and Paulista Avenue neighborhoods, walk through Ibirapuera Park, and stop at the Municipal Market to taste the best of Brazilian cuisine. Santos is a vibrant coastal city in southeastern Brazil, renowned for its historic coffee trade and stunning beaches. As Brazil's largest port, it offers a unique blend of maritime heritage, tropical charm, and modern urban life, making it a compelling destination for travelers.
